* <p>Can be called many times but is never called after {@link #onError(Throwable)} or {@link
* #onCompleted()} are called.
*
* <p>Unary calls must invoke onNext at most once. Clients may invoke onNext at most once for
* server streaming calls, but may receive many onNext callbacks. Servers may invoke onNext at
* most once for client streaming calls, but may receive many onNext callbacks.
*
* <p>If an exception is thrown by an implementation the caller is expected to terminate the
* stream by calling {@link #onError(Throwable)} with the caught exception prior to
* propagating it.
